Since 1994, when well-known Native American entertainer Jody Thomas Gaskin joined the entertainment business his kickin’ music presence has been in ever-growing demand. The thriving Native music scene has warmly embraced his power-rock voice and soulful musicality along with his apt flute, acoustic and electric guitar skills.
Jody is a consummate performer who “brings it!” to his audiences with an accessible variety of music from adult contemporary, classic rock & blues, and country to Top 40 as well as his own memorable original songs. He also brings other musical elements such as harmonica, Native American flute, and drumming into the mix, keeping listeners fascinated.
Raised in the Ojibway traditions, Jody grew up in the Sault Ste. Marie Michigan and Sault Ste. Marie, Ontario area, and was surrounded by a rich cultural heritage of music, drumming and community. He is a champion traditional dancer and hoop dancer, sings with several drum groups from around north america, follows the pow wow trail and is a well known master of ceremonies. Elements that have inspired his present music. His unique style fuses the traditional sounds with contemporary rhythms producing a hybrid sound-fusion.
Jody is also a well known traditional storyteller, traditional flute maker and traditional flute player. One of jody's flute albums has been nominated for an aboriginal music award and a prairie music award, his latest flute album was nominated for an Indiginous Music Award in 2014. Jody has performed his hilarious storytelling and his beautiful flute music to appreciative audiences in schools and concert halls around the world. He also teaches the ancient art of ojibway flute making in workshops and to anyone who asks.
In 1995, Jody signed to Sunshine Records, the world’s largest distributor of Native American music. He released 4 albums (one of which is multi-award-nominated) and toured worldwide for twenty years throughout the U.S., Europe, South America, Central America, Canada, New Zealand, Australia, Asia. His music can be heard on radio stations as far away as europe, australia and asia. The albums still sell top ten worldwide for Native American performers.
Jody also toured for three years as frontman and released the cd "medicine wheel"with the two-time Juno Award and two-time APCMA Award winning band Eagle & Hawk.
In 2014 Jody released the successful instrumental CD on his own label loonleader productions Jody Gaskin Flute Songs, which was nominated for an Aboriginal Peoples Choice Award best traditional flute album..
In 2015 Jody also released another successful CD, also on loonleader productions, entitled jody T. Gaskin "Born on the Rez" which was nominated for the 2015 Indiginous Music award best country album.
Jody continues to tour year round sharing his unique style of music. Rocking festivals and bars along the way.
